The Seven Deadly Sins 1998 Eagle River Institute Presentation
Dr. John Dalack

You'll learn how to identify your greatest sins and then deal with them with time tested methods.  This teaching is solid from both a Biblical and Orthodox point of view.  The psychological training of the instructor lends a great deal of insight into our problems with practical solutions.  You'll find this series personal, compassionate and life-changing.

DJ-66-01     What is Sin, Oneness of Heart, and Pride?    56 min.
DJ-66-02     (continued)    47 min.
    Sin represents the obstacles and hurdles keeping one from God.  Pride provides energy for all sin, it prevents us from seeing our other sins.

DJ-66-03     Envy and Anger    58 min.
DJ-66-04     (continued)    50 min.
    Envy is an illness that makes it difficult to appreciate what we have.  Anger is a sinful response to what has happened to us.

DJ-66-05     Sloth, Greed, Lust, and Gluttony    59 min.
DJ-66-06     (continued)    59 min.
    Sloth denies the resurrection of Jesus Christ, it is despair in action.  Greed finds a new god to believe in - things.  Lust finds satisfaction in other people - shows no regard for others.  Gluttony is the last step toward seeking a new god.

DJ-66-07     Struggle, Oneness of Heart, Prayer    56 min.
DJ-66-08     (continued)    54 min.
    We will overcome sin and its hold on us only when we realize what our Lord Jesus Christ did for us by his death, burial and resurrection. We will struggle with sin all our lives. Victory is won by trusting God and being thankful to Him for everything that comes into our lives and by prayer and fasting.

The Inner Journey for the Christian: Be Still and Know that I Am God
2007 Eagle River Institute Presentation
Dr. Albert Rossi

  1. Christian Identity: Be Still and Know Who, Whose, I Am
  2. Journey into Stillness: Personal Prayer
  3. Stillness Expressed: Vocation
  4. Be Still and Know through Relationships

Dr. Rossi teaches courses in pastoral theology at Saint Vladimir's Seminary. He is a member of the SCOBA Commission on Contemporary Social and Moral Issues. He has written numerous articles on psychology and religion and published a book through Paulist Press entitled, Can I Make a Difference: Christian Family Life Today. After teaching at Pace University for 24 years, he retired as Associate Professor of Psychology. He is a licensed clinical psychologist in the state of New York.

The Human Person in Orthodox Spirituality 1998 Eagle River Institute Presentation
Bishop KALLISTOS (Ware)

This series on the Human Person covers the basic Christian teaching on man as created in the image of the Divine Trinity.  The teaching is precise, doctrinal, clear and easy to follow.  These talks were very popular with those that attended the conference.  These tapes had the best response of any conference we had ever recorded!

This was Bishop KALLISTOS' first visit to Alaska.  He got a rare view Denali (Mt. McKinley) on one of the rare sunny days of August and was very impressed.

WK-66-01     Who Are We? (The Heart is Deep) - 55 min.
    Great discourse on the person as made in the image of the Holy Trinity.  People apart from God are subhuman.

WK-66-02     The Inner Kingdom of the Heart - 49 min.
    What is the meaning of the heart?  How is it used in scripture and by the church fathers?  The heart is the meeting place between the spiritual and the physical.

WK-66-03     Complex Unity: Body, Soul, and Spirit - 60 min.
    What makes up a Human Person?  How do we use our body in worship?  How is the Trinity reflected in humanity?

WK-66-04     The Passions: Enemy or Friend? - 60min.
    This is a great discussion of the passions that ties in so well with the series on the 7 Deadly Sins by Dr. Dalack.

WK-66-05     The Feasts of the Human Person - 52 min.
    The feasts of August center on the Human Person touched with the Divine.  These are the Transfiguration of Christ, The Falling Asleep of Mary, The Beheading of St. John the Forerunner, and the Procession of the Life-giving Cross.

WK-66-06     The Indwelling Christ: Baptism & Eucharist - 58 min.
    How can we renew our appreciation of our baptism?  How should we prepare for communion?  How often should we take communion?

WK-66-07     Marriage: A Sacrament of Love - 60 min.
    The Human Person is made for relationships.  We are created for mutual love.  What is the purpose of marriage?  Marriage extends into eternity!  What about a monastic life?

WK-66-08     Sacraments of Healing: Confession & Anointing - 53 min.
    Confession is like going to a hospital, it brings healing.  Healing the body and forgiveness of sins are closely linked.

WK-66-09     "Not I but Christ in Me": The Jesus Prayer - 56 min.
    The Jesus Prayer contains the whole gospel.  We pray only to the Holy Trinity, not to the saints.

WK-66-10     The Jesus Prayer in Action - 54 min.
    The Jesus prayer gives us freedom and structure to our lives.  How do we still our thoughts while praying?
